**Capacity note — Vellastra dispatch simulator.** For the eng sync: simulating the 40-car Marrowgate tower at 10x speed saturates one worker at roughly 9k rider events/sec, so we'll shard by bank rather than by floor. Memory stays flat if the event ring is sized correctly. The knobs we propose locking in are these.

tuning table, hahof-tafop:
RATE_LIMITS = {
    "ulaix": 10,
    "wenath": 1,
}

# Pagination config — Lanternfish Public API
#
# Welcome aboard. All list endpoints are cursor-paginated; offset params
# were removed in v3. PAGE_SIZE_DEFAULT=25 and PAGE_SIZE_MAX=100 are hard
# caps enforced at the gateway, not per-route. Cursors are opaque — never
# parse them client-side or in tests. Raising PAGE_SIZE_MAX needs a perf
# review first. Cursors are signed before leaving the service, and the
# signing secret is set on the line directly below.

vault entry, yagef-bahop: COURIER_KEY29=5cc62eb51255862256337c33c5be9

# Approvals: Feedcheck Validator

Feedcheck is the internal validator that lints podcast RSS feeds before they reach the Murrowcast distribution pipeline. Changes to its rule set require approval because a bad rule can block every show on the platform. Minor fixes (typos, log formatting) need one reviewer. New validation rules, severity changes, or anything touching the enclosure checks need formal approval and a staged rollout. For all rule-level changes, approval authority rests with the person named below.

named custodian: Tamys Rusdor Tamix

Subject: Parchmill cut-over wrap-up

Hi — quick summary for your review. We cut over to the new Parchmill markdown pipeline last night with no rollbacks. Sanitization now happens pre-cache, so stale unsafe HTML can't leak from old entries; we also purged the render cache entirely. One straggler worker ran the old build for ten minutes, already terminated. The production pipeline currently runs with these settings.

config for bawip-badup:
ULAAEL_HOST=ulaael.zemvarsys.internal
ULAAEL_PORT=8000